Rosehill Announces Midnight America Share And Win Contest
Nashville, Tenn. (Top40 Charts/ Lotos Nile Media) With over 21,000 views on CMT.com, Cypress Creek Records recording duo Rosehill continues to rock the charts of CMT's Pure 12-Pack Countdown. After its debut on January 24, the popular video "Midnight America" climbed to No 10 on the countdown. To keep that momentum going, Rosehill is launching the "Midnight America Share & Win Contest." For a limited time fans have a chance to win a "Survival Pack" that includes a signed guitar, a house concert from Rosehill and more!

"We could not be more thrilled with the success of the video," said Rosehill member Blake Myers. "We are definitely in good company on the countdown and we owe it all to the support of our fans!"

"Midnight America," the second single from Rosehill's debut album, White Lines and Stars, has been competing for the top spot on the countdown with country music legends like Alabama and stars of today like Taylor Swift, Jason Aldean, Brad Paisley and Zac Brown Band.

In order to win, watch the video at https://www.rosehill-live.com/share-and-win. Viewers of the video can enter to receive a personalized URL to share the video. They can post the link on Facebook, Twitter, MySpace or email it to their friends. The person that gets the most people to watch the video through that personal link will win. Fans will also want to join the CMT Community to "like" the video and comment at CMT.com.

White Lines and Stars, features 11 songs filled with smart lyrics, bright harmonies, killer hooks and gritty musicianship, all with a uniquely Texas edge. Produced by Texas music legend Radney Foster and singer/songwriter Jay Clementi, Rosehill's Myers and McBain co-wrote eight of the songs on the album.

"Our goal was to make a complete record," said Myers. "There was a time when you could get away with putting out a record with only 3 big tracks, but today's country fans want to hear a story from start to finish. Our album tells a whole story, and each song is a chapter."
